This Health and Social Care Practitioner course explores the critical components of modern healthcare delivery, with an emphasis on understanding the roles and responsibilities of professionals in the health and social care sectors. Learners will gain insight into key healthcare topics, including patient care, equality and diversity, infection control, and the implementation of effective health and safety procedures.
The course places a strong emphasis on health and safety, which is fundamental to every aspect of healthcare provision. From infection prevention to risk assessment, understanding and applying health and safety regulations ensures the well-being of both patients and practitioners. This health and safety awareness is woven into every module, highlighting its role in supporting safe, ethical, and high-quality care.
Learners will also explore healthcare legislation, safeguarding adults and children, and the importance of confidentiality and effective communication in the health and social care environment. The curriculum is structured to reinforce the practical application of healthcare standards while maintaining health and safety compliance throughout the workplace.
By the end of the course, learners will have developed a strong appreciation of the interconnectedness of healthcare services and the significance of maintaining high standards of health and safety in all areas of care delivery. This knowledge is essential for anyone aspiring to work in a professional healthcare setting or support role.
Key areas covered:
Introduction to healthcare and its core values
Effective communication in health and social care
Understanding safeguarding and confidentiality
Implementing and maintaining health and safety standards
Roles and responsibilities in healthcare environments
Infection prevention and control
Person-centred care and support
